Raiders Win Golden-Point Epic Over Panthers, Storm Lock In Top Two

Canberra's golden-point win over Penrith leaves the Raiders two points clear with two rounds to play.

Overview

  • Kaeo Weekes finished a length-of-the-field try in the 83rd minute after Nathan Cleary’s field-goal attempt hit the upright, with Jed Stuart collecting the rebound and Ethan Strange breaking clear to set up the match-winner.
  • Canberra’s 20-16 victory in Mudgee puts a first minor premiership since 1990 within reach and secures a home qualifying final, as Penrith’s push for a top-four berth takes a hit.
  • The Panthers had led 16-6 behind a Casey McLean double and a Liam Martin try before conceding late, suffering a second straight golden‑point defeat.
  • Melbourne beat Canterbury 20-14 at AAMI Park to seal a top-two finish, with a potential Bulldogs equaliser in the final minute overturned by the bunker for a Stephen Crichton knock-on.
  • The Raiders lost winger Xavier Savage to an AC joint injury, while Penrith co-captain Isaah Yeo made a successful return from a shoulder issue.
